Brief description of the situation:
Nigeria is facing a severe crisis in education, with over 10 million children out of school, mostly due to poverty, conflict, and social inequality. Vulnerable children, including orphans, girls, and children with disabilities, are disproportionately affected. Many are forced to work or beg on the streets, exposing them to exploitation and abuse. The lack of access to quality education perpetuates cycles of poverty, limiting their future prospects and potential to contribute to society.

A Catalunya, un de cada sis alumnes abandona l’institut abans d’acabar els estudis postobligatoris. Milers d’adolescents que, amb més acompanyament, haurien pogut continuar estudiant.Aspirem a que cada jove, independentment de les seves condicions de partida, tingui un recorregut educatiu d’èxit, i ho volem fer gràcies al suport extraordinari, en els moments de presa de decisions, de referents que els acompanyin.
Mentora és una iniciativa que vol contribuir a que tot l’alumnat català finalitzi els estudis postobligatoris. Per fer-ho, proposem que cada jove que ho necessiti tingui un referent, un mentor o mentora que l’acompanyi en la transició entre l’ESO i la secundària superior. Proposem fer-ho amb mentoria perquè sabem que és una metodologia que funciona i que fa que tota la societat s’impliqui en l’èxit educatiu.
Emparellem alumnat de 3r i 4t d’ESO amb una persona mentora amb qui fan sessions individuals setmanals d’1’5 hores de caràcter informal i personalitzat. En aquestes sessions es fan activitats i es promouen converses sobre les seves vocacions i aspiracions, que permetin als nois i noies informar-se, reflexionar i prendre decisions, alhora que poden posar en pràctica habilitats bàsiques per l’èxit educatiu (comunicació, resolució de problemes, organització, pensament crític…). Les parelles de mentoria tenen seguiment professional per part d’equips que estaran coordinats amb els referents educatius dels alumnes (equips docents, d’orientació, de serveis socials…) per dur a terme una acció coherent i efectiva.
A Mentora tenim la sort de comptar amb entitats, ajuntaments i instituts compromesos amb la lluita contra l’abandonament escolar prematur que, localment lideren aquesta iniciativa promoguda per la Fundació Bofill. Aquests equips estan constituïts per professionals de l’àmbit social, juvenil i educatiu d’arreu del territori català. Job Shadow Day allows students, aged 16 and over, to accompany a company manager (or department head) or his/her representative during a working day.The experience differs from a simple company visit, as the students can observe a manager performing the daily tasks of his/her job for a whole day. In this way, students get an idea of the responsibilities of a company manager and gain important impressions of working life.
Job Shadow Day aims to transmit to the students:
- the relevance of a good school education: students realise how their school knowledge and skills help them in working life;
- the requirements of the labour market (profiles and skills needed)
- an overview of the responsibilities of a business leader;
- the meaning and importance of teamwork
- an overview of the different career paths;
- the desire to be an entrepreneur

Youth About Business teaches business to high school students through hosting a series of team-based Mergers and Acquisitions simulations. Over the course of a week, students will work in teams of 4-5 and assume the roles of the Executive Management of a public company to perform a M&A transaction.This info session is for volunteers that are participating in our Shareholder Grading volunteer opportunity.

“Fit for Life” is an educational programme for students aged 14 to 16. The aim of the programme is to provide secondary school students with practical information on basic economics (e.g. personal finance, budget, salaries, etc) and to make them understand the importance of setting educational as well as career goals based on their skills, values and interests.The programme consists of 6 didactic units which are given in class by a volunteer from the business world.
In more detail – the topics covered in this programme are personal finance (salary and budget), insurance, credit (and over-indebtedness), as well as employability and sustainable finance.
The Fit For Life course is held by a professional volunteer serving as a potential role model. Through a variety of practical activities, young people better understand the relationship between what they learn in school and how they will successfully participate in the economy of the environment in which they live in.
Volunteers receive a resource kit containing detailed plans for each activity, informative activity booklets for young people and additional teaching materials to ensure that the experience is a success for the participants, teachers and the volunteer.
The objective of this programme is for young people to have a better understanding of the economic world around them, as well as to prepare them to succeed in their studies and future professional careers.
